This is a service / maintenance or supply contract in Bessemer City, North Carolina. Contact the soliciting agency for additional information.

The City of Bessemer City requests a Statement of Qualifications (SOQ) for professional services from qualified environmental firms experienced with environmental site assessment and clean-up/reuse planning for Brownfields. A Brownfield is a property where expansion, redevelopment or reuse may be complicated by the presence of potential presence of hazardous substance, pollutant or contaminant. In September 2024, the EPA awarded an FY24 Brownfields Assessment Grant of $500,000 to the City of Bessemer City (City). This federal funding is dedicated to the assessment of Brownfield sites potentially impacted by hazardous substances and will be used to develop a brownfield site inventory and database, conduct Phase 1 and Phase 2 (as necessary) Environmental Site Assessments (ESAs), prepare related work documents, plan for potential site response, clean-up and redevelopment actions and opportunities, and other associated grant activities, including, but not limited to, grant administration and community engagement. The City of Bessemer City is a charming, small community in Gaston County with an estimated population of 5,625 as of the July 2023 US Census Estimate. Situated in Western Gaston County and along I-85, Bessemer City is about 25 miles west of Charlotte, NC. This mill village community sprang up with the coming of the North Carolina railroad in the 1860's bringing residential, textile, and commercial development defining the downtown area leading to formal incorporation in 1893. Today, Bessemer City is seeing large waves of new investment in residential, historic rehabilitation, infill, commercial, and new industrial space. The target area for Bessemer City's proposed Brownfields Program is the City Center (CC) zoning district, which includes the downtown core along Virginia Avenue. The City has begun the process of identifying priority Brownfield sites based on their cultural importance and redevelopment potential and has identified three preliminary priority sites. Under the FY24 EPA Brownfields Assessment Grant, the City anticipates conducting twenty (20) Phase I and ten (10) Phase II environmental site assessments, holding seven (7) community meetings, developing four (4) site-specific clean-up plans/Analysis of Brownfield Clean-up Alternatives, developing three (3) planning documents to initiate Brownfields Revitalization, and submitting sixteen (16) quarterly reports. Work conducted under this program will benefit the residents, business owners, and stakeholders in and near Bessemer City. The purpose of this Request for Qualifications (RFQ) is the procurement of a professional environment consulting firm to provide services to be performed under the above-referenced EPA grant funding. The successful Offeror shall furnish all Labor, materials, tools, equipment, supplies and incidentals, required or implied, for the complete and satisfactory performance of environment consulting services as defined by the following tasks: Task 1 - Cooperative Agreement Administration and Community Engagement Task 2 - Identified Brownfields Inventory Mapping and Database Construction, Preliminary Site Characterization, Eligibility Determination, and Prioritization Task 3 - Environmental Site Assessments (ESAs a) Phase 1 ESA b) Phase 2 ESAs c) Project Work Plans Task 4 - Preliminary Planning for Remediation and Redevelopment.
